
Now available in paperback, Peter Bogdanovich Interviews collects 13 of the director / film historian’s best, most comprehensive, and most insightful interviews, many long out of print and several never before published in their entirety.
The interviews span more than 40 years of directing with Bogdanovich talking about triumphs like The Last Picture Show and What’s Up, Doc?, and such overlooked gems as Daisy Miller and They All Laughed.
Assembled and edited by acclaimed critic Peter Tonguette (Orson Welles Remembered, The Films of James Bridges), the paperback is available from University Press of Mississippi.
The book contains numerous references to Bogdanovich’s friend Orson Welles. The book includes as interview Tonguette conducted with Bogdanovich that focused on Welles. (It originally appeared in Orson Welles Remembered.)
Bogdanovich co-authored with Welles the book This Is Orson Welles and co-starred in Welles’ still-unfinished movie The Other Side of the Wind.
